- The Devil Wears Prada (2006) - A classic chick flick that explores the complexities of female relationships in the workplace. With its witty dialogue and strong performances, this film is a must-watch for anyone who's ever navigated a challenging work environment.
- Bridesmaids (2011) - A hilarious comedy about female friendships and the ups and downs of wedding season. This film is a great example of how women can support and uplift each other, even in the face of adversity.
- Sex and the City: The Movie (2008) - A fashionable and fun film that follows four friends as they navigate love and life in New York City. With its stunning fashion and iconic characters, this movie is a treat for anyone who loves style and sophistication.
- Miss Congeniality (2000) - A lighthearted and entertaining film about a tomboy FBI agent who goes undercover as a beauty pageant contestant. This movie is a great example of how women can challenge societal norms and expectations, and still find their own unique path to happiness.
